> Stepping through the code, it appears that the code is stuck in the loop 
> starting at line 2033 of lightning.c, and that emit_code() continues to 
> return NULL each time it is called.

  This should only happen if while generating jit, it notices the instruction
pointer in the mmap'ed area would overflow.

  Can you run under a debug environment? It would be very valuable
to know what value _jit.length has in the first call to emit_code. It
should have calculated a sane value, but to enter an infinite loop,
it probably has a negative, and very small value, as it increments
the size in 4k at a time, and tries again. It really should not even
loop, as it should never miscalculate that bad.

  To debug this issue, it should be enough to set a breakpoint in
_jit_emit, then a watchpoint on *(long*)_jit->code.length

  Should also check what value _jit->code.end has, as it might also
be somehow getting an incorrect value, but in all conditions, it
should be due to bad code generation. Can you also share all
build logs? Maybe the compiler its giving some advice of some
issue that my test environment on Linux and gcc did not have.
